  6. Having actual physical and limited plots of land is a neat feature… if people actually cared about having vistable estates. I'm willing to bet that if they added instanced housing and only you (and maybe people on your friends list) could visit it, 95% of people would be absolutely fine with that and the demand for the actual plots of land would plummet.

    I own a concert hall where bards perform. It's an actual in-game space that I own that I use for community stuff, and all you need is an address and you can visit it, too. That's what the housing system is GREAT at. The majority of people I feel don't give a crap about that, though, they just want a pretty little private space they can decorate, do a little gardening, and then AFK in while waiting for queues.
